America’s return to the moon may have reignited national pride, but behind the triumph of the Artemis program, Congress says a far more disturbing reality may have been unfolding quietly inside the nation’s scientific establishment — one involving alleged unlawful collaboration between NASA-funded researchers and institutions tied to the Chinese Communist Party and China’s military-industrial complex.

A bombshell congressional investigation released this week by the House Select Committee on the Chinese Communist Party alleges that NASA-funded projects may have violated federal law hundreds of times through joint research partnerships with Chinese entities, including institutions linked directly to Beijing’s defense apparatus. The findings are now raising urgent questions about national security, research oversight, taxpayer-funded innovation, and whether America’s technological edge in the new space race has been quietly compromised from within.

The allegations strike at the center of one of the most sensitive geopolitical rivalries of the modern era. While the United States pushes forward with lunar ambitions through the National Aeronautics and Space Administration Artemis program, China continues accelerating its own space dominance agenda, openly targeting a crewed lunar landing before 2030. The concern now being raised by lawmakers is not merely scientific cooperation — it is whether federally funded American research may have unintentionally assisted entities tied to the Chinese military and strategic defense objectives.

Committee Chairman John Moolenaar framed the issue in stark terms, warning that America’s leadership in space must not be undermined through lax enforcement of federal safeguards designed specifically to prevent technology transfer to adversarial nations. According to the report, investigators identified hundreds of scientific publications where NASA-funded U.S. researchers appeared to have collaborated with Chinese institutions without obtaining the legally required waivers under the Wolf Amendment.

The Wolf Amendment — authored in 2011 by former Congressman Frank Wolf — prohibits NASA and the White House Office of Science and Technology Policy from using federal funds for bilateral cooperation with China or Chinese-owned companies unless specifically authorized by Congress or certified by the FBI as posing no national security threat. The law was enacted amid longstanding concerns that the Chinese government systematically acquires foreign technology and research to advance military and strategic capabilities.

Wolf himself issued a blistering rebuke in the report’s foreword.

“The law is clear: compliance is not optional,” Wolf wrote, adding that it was “unacceptable” that NASA allegedly failed to properly enforce the statute more than a decade after its enactment.

What makes the report especially explosive is that lawmakers are not merely alleging administrative mistakes or isolated oversight failures. The committee identified cases suggesting that some universities may have submitted false certifications to NASA while simultaneously engaging in undisclosed collaboration with Chinese entities.

Among the institutions singled out were Arizona State University and Stanford University. According to the congressional findings, researchers tied to NASA grants allegedly certified compliance with the Wolf Amendment while later co-authoring publications involving undisclosed Chinese affiliations tied directly to the federally funded work.

The report further states that NASA itself concluded there had been “a significant breakdown in compliance with the Wolf Amendment driven by inaccurate and incomplete institutional disclosures.”

One name drawing renewed scrutiny is Dr. Wendy Mao, whose prior affiliations reportedly involved China-linked institutions connected to sensitive nuclear research infrastructure. Congressional investigators noted concerns involving the Center for High Pressure Science and Technology Advanced Research, an entity reportedly associated with China’s nuclear weapons research ecosystem and already flagged by the U.S. Commerce Department for activities considered contrary to U.S. national security interests.

The investigation also identified research collaborations involving institutions from China’s infamous “Seven Sons of National Defense,” universities deeply integrated into the Chinese military and defense pipeline. The fields involved reportedly included hypersonics, radar signal processing, autonomous systems, and advanced aerospace engineering — all technologies with obvious dual-use military implications.

From a legal and forensic perspective, the implications are enormous.

Congressional investigators are now openly discussing potential False Claims Act exposure for institutions that allegedly submitted fraudulent certifications to obtain or retain federal funding. Under the federal False Claims Act, knowingly making false statements to secure government funds can expose institutions to treble damages, civil penalties, and potentially devastating reputational consequences.

The report additionally recommends the formation of a joint task force involving NASA’s Inspector General and the United States Department of Justice to investigate possible Wolf Amendment violations and determine whether criminal, civil, or administrative enforcement actions may be warranted.

This is where the story evolves beyond academic misconduct and enters the realm of national security law.

In practical terms, congressional investigators appear deeply concerned that American taxpayer-funded innovation may have flowed into research ecosystems connected to the Chinese Communist Party’s “military-civil fusion” doctrine — a strategy designed specifically to erase the distinction between civilian research and military advancement.

That doctrine has been repeatedly identified by U.S. intelligence and defense officials as one of Beijing’s primary mechanisms for accelerating military modernization.

The timing of this controversy could hardly be more consequential.

Only weeks ago, NASA celebrated the successful Artemis II mission, a milestone widely viewed as proof that the United States remains the dominant force in human spaceflight and lunar exploration. Yet Congress is now effectively warning that America’s technological lead could be vulnerable if federally funded research security remains porous.

NASA Administrator Jared Isaacman acknowledged the seriousness of the findings, stating that earlier policies “did not provide the safeguards necessary to ensure full adherence to the Wolf Amendment” and calling that failure “unacceptable.”

Isaacman said NASA has already implemented stronger compliance measures, established a dedicated research security office, updated grant terms, and coordinated with the agency’s Inspector General to review past failures.
